- The distance between Makoua, Republic Of The Congo-Brazzaville and Fukuoka, Japan is approximately 12,276 km or 7,629 mi.
- To reach Makoua in this distance one would set out from Fukuoka bearing 284.3°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Makoua bearing 233.8° or SW .
- Makoua has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Fukuoka has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
- The annual mean temperature is 9.1 °C (16.4°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 19.8 °C (35.6°F) less in Makoua.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 263.7 mm (10.4 in) more which is equivalent to 263.7 l/m² (6.47 US gal/ft²) or 2,637,000 l/ha (281,913 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.2° higher in Makoua than in Fukuoka.
- Relative humidity levels are 1.8%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 8.2°C (14.8°F) higher.
